comment: | Not all Owners can actually be produced on paper (places, for example, generally don't have a single overall sheet), but some production-related things are defined here because they are used by all the ones that //do// get produced. There are several interesting props that apply to all Owners. * {{{name}}}: the player-visible title of the owner. Something like "How To Blow Up The Factory". * {{{stuff}}}: put links (using the notation {{{[[RayGun]]}}} to other things that come with this owner.
